The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Yorkshire with a requirement for Microsoft 365 sk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Microsoft 365 over the 6 months to 6 June 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
6 Jun 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 15 48 35
Rank change year-on-year +33 -13 -1
Permanent jobs citing Microsoft 365 564 461 539
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Yorkshire 8.97% 6.22% 7.29%
As % of the Cloud Services category 26.28% 13.42% 17.89%
Number of salaries quoted 472 328 461
10th Percentile £25,025 £24,150 £22,250
25th Percentile £27,500 £27,600 £25,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£35,000 £35,000 £32,500
Median % change year-on-year - +7.69% -7.14%
75th Percentile £51,250 £47,500 £47,500
90th Percentile £63,250 £64,125 £57,500
England median annual salary £38,500 £41,000 £42,500
% change year-on-year -6.10% -3.53% -
